Pair Of Bogeys Costs Wisconsin Golfer U.S. Senior Open Title
Madison golfer Jerry Kelly wasn’t able to overcome bogeys on the 11th and 12th holes, falling one stroke short of the title at the 2018 U-S Senior Open championship. Kelly had led the Champions Tour event after each round but was edged by David Toms at the Broadmoor East course in Colorado Springs. Kelly tied with Miguel Angel Jimenez and Tim Petrovic for second. It was the first victory for Toms in seven years. The 51-year-old competitor used a birdie on 16 to give him the lead he never surrendered.
